Definitions from Wiktionary (commutate)

verb:  (transitive, electronics) To reverse the direction of (a current).
verb:  (transitive, electronics) To convert from being or using an alternating current into being or using a direct current.
verb:  (intransitive, mathematics) To commute; to be invariant under a reversal of the positions of operands.
verb:  (transitive, finance) To commute; to change one kind of payment into another, especially to convert from several installments to a single lumpsum payment.
verb:  (transitive, law) To remove or reduce the legal obligations or restrictions on
verb:  (transitive) To transform, especially into a reversed or opposite form.
